What would happen would depend on what exactly caused the USA to collapse. I don't see it happening lightly; the USA are by far the largest power economically and militarily, there's no comparison possible to the fall of the USSR. The states haven't been united in the same way as the Soviet Union -- where it was always clear that Russia was the one SSR that really mattered and all others were vassals -- so you couldn't have the same collapse where the Russia equivalent (which, alone, represents over half the economy of the entire union) simply runs out of fund to keep controlling the rest.

But let's suppose the collapse comes from the economy. How would that happen? It's quite unlikely it'd split into 50 separate states, instead there might be a few prosperous states going all FYGM and seceding so as not to pay for bankrupt states in the union (a Brexit-like scenario) or, inversely, bankrupt states being ejected instead of bailing them out (a Grexit-like scenario). Maybe both could happen together.

The big issue would be "what happens to Federal stuff" like the military. Does, say, Iowa or Nebraska get a share of the US Navy? (They don't have direct access to the ocean.) If the naval assets are spread between only the coastal states, they will probably not have the funds to keep maintaining them. I mean, the European Union has a larger economy than the USA, and a larger population to boot, and there's just one nuclear aircraft carrier in it; the USA have ten -- and they're bigger. A collapse of the USA would lead to a collapse of American military might.

Now let's imagine a world where countries such as Taiwan, South Korea, and Japan can no longer count with the dissuasive power of their alliance with the USA. Let's imagine that world, and look at what's happening in the Spratleys right now. If the USA collapsed, we'd probably get a war in Asia pretty soon. But it's not just Asia, either. Things would get pretty interesting in Eastern Europe as well.

Conclusion: as awful as the USA are, the world would actually be shittier without them.
